## Step 4: Configure the circuit breaker for the Fernwick Rates API

The breaker trips after five consecutive upstream failures and holds open for sixty seconds. Set BREAKER_FAILURE_THRESHOLD and BREAKER_RESET_SECONDS conservatively; Fernwick throttles aggressively during their nightly window. Half-open probes use a dedicated credential so normal traffic keys stay clean. Immediately below this step, add the line that sets the probe credential.

sealed setting: LEDGER_TOKEN5=6d086

Hi team,

Before I hand off the 3.2 release, please note the humidity sensor drift reported on Verdana controllers in the Elmbrook trial site. Drift exceeds 4% after roughly ten days of continuous operation; firmware 3.2.1 adds an automatic recalibration cycle every 72 hours. Support should advise growers to install 3.2.1 and trigger a manual recalibration once. The hotfix bundle must be verified before distribution, so I'm including the signing key used for the 3.2.1 packages below.

release key, fahof-yagap: bky3_m5d

Subject: Draft Franchise Agreement — Morrow & Finch Bakeries

Dear department heads,

The revised franchise agreement with the Aldervale group is now in final legal review. Please examine the royalty schedule, training obligations, and territory clauses relevant to your teams before Friday. Questions go to Sorrel in Legal. The confidential commercial terms follow directly below.

management briefing: Only 33 of the 205 pilot accounts renewed Kasath, so a churn review is set for October 17. Weniusek Logistics is in early talks to buy Holethax Freight for about $345.6 million.